
python 调试命令怎么用
用户关注问题
如何在 Python 中启动调试模式?
我想在 Python 脚本中启动调试模式,有哪些常用的方法或命令可以实现?
启用 Python 调试模式的常用方法
可以使用 Python 自带的调试器 pdb。启动调试器的方法是:在命令行中输入 python -m pdb 脚本名.py,或者在代码里插入 import pdb; pdb.set_trace() 来进入断点调试。这样可以逐步执行代码,查看变量状态,帮助排查问题。
Python 调试时如何设置断点?
我想在特定代码行暂停执行,观察程序状态,有哪些命令可以设置断点?
使用 pdb 设置断点的方法
在使用 pdb 调试时,可以在代码中插入 import pdb; pdb.set_trace(),程序执行到这里会自动暂停。或者在 pdb 调试环境中输入 break 行号(例如 break 25)来设置断点。断点能帮助你详细检查程序运行流程和变量内容。
Python 调试命令有哪些?如何使用它们?
在 pdb 调试器里常用的命令有哪些?分别有什么作用?
pdb 常用调试命令介绍
常用命令包括:n(next)执行到下一行,s(step)进入函数内部,c(continue)继续运行直到遇到下一个断点,l(list)查看当前代码片段,p(print)打印变量值,q(quit)退出调试。这些命令能帮助你灵活控制调试进度,方便定位代码问题。